Enugu’s Labour Party has suffered a significant setback following the defection of its former gubernatorial candidate, Chief Chijioke Edeoga, to the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P).



Edeoga formally rejoined the PDP at the party’s state secretariat, where he pledged his “total and unalloyed support” for Governor Peter Mbah’s administration.



Citing Governor Mbah’s “visionary, disruptive, and transformative leadership,” Edeoga stated that his decision was driven by the need to align with a leadership that prioritizes development and unity.



“It’s time to unite as a family and form a formidable front ahead of the 2027 elections,” he declared, signaling a renewed push to consolidate political strength in the state.



Welcoming Edeoga back into the PDP fold, Enugu State PDP Chairman, Dr. Martin Chukwunwike, described his return as a “testament to Governor Mbah’s audacious leadership,” adding that more former members who previously left the party would soon retrace their steps.



Similarly, the Chairman of Isi-Uzo Local Government Area, Mr. Obiora Obegu, hailed Edeoga’s decision as “a step in the right direction,” emphasizing that the party would now move forward “devoid of distractions and rancor.”



Edeoga’s defection marks a critical moment in Enugu’s political landscape, further highlighting the Labour Party’s dwindling influence in the state as the PDP continues to consolidate power ahead of future elections.
